US: Navy Space Surveillance System operational
In 1959, the US Navy activated its initial Space Surveillance System, capable of detecting small orbital objects using radar and later Baker-Nunn cameras. Operated for NORAD until 2004, it transitioned from Navy to Air Force control.

The original US Navy Space Surveillance System became operational in 1959. It served to detect satellites and space objects during the Cold War.
Technical Characteristics
From 1960 it worked together with a network of Baker-Nunn cameras, which could make objects the size of a basketball visible at 40,000 km altitude. The radar fence stretched across the southern USA along the 33rd parallel, with transmitters and receivers.
Operation and Transitions
From 1961 until October 2004 the Navy operated it for NORAD. At first independently, then under Naval Space Command (1993–2002) and Naval Network and Space Operations Command (2002–2004), before the Air Force took over.
Significance
The system made real-time monitoring of Soviet satellites possible and contributed to space situational awareness. It demonstrated its capabilities by detecting unknown objects at an early stage.
